== English == === Etymology === Borrowed from Spanish Arango, habitational surname of Basque origin. === Proper noun === Arango (plural Arangos) A surname. ==== Statistics ==== According to the 2010 United States Census, Arango is the 5020th most common surname in the United States, belonging to 6998 individuals.
